
Willenhall: Furzebank Way closed

Motorists in the Willenhall area can expect disruptions on Furzebank Way from August 11 to 13 as Walsall Metropolitan Borough Council begins a series of roadworks. The work will take place from 00:00 on August 11 and is scheduled to be completed by 00:00 on August 13.
Furzebank Way, located in Willenhall, is set to experience minor disruptions as a result of these roadworks. The medium-severity works are being carried out by Walsall Metropolitan Borough Council, which is responsible for maintaining the road network in the area.
